currently jupyter6 pkg is available for IBM spectrum conductor , jupyter6 supports notebook6.x packages, all notebook 6.x pkgs are vulnerable with below CVEs
FULL LIST
======
CVE-2020-7760 - codemirror before 5.58.2 -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2020-7760
CVE-2022-21680 - Marked is a markdown parser and compiler -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2022-21680
CVE-2022-24758 -The Jupyter notebook is a web-based notebook environment for interactive computing. Prior to version 6.4.9, unauthorized actors can access sensitive information from server logs -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2022-24758 - high - patched version 6.4.10
CVE-2022-24785 - moment -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/cve-2022-24785CVE-2022-31129 - moment is a JavaScript date -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2022-31129
CVE-2021-23358 - nodejs- https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2021-23358
CVE-2018-6341 - ReactDOMServer API- https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/cve-2018-6341
CVE-2021-41182 -jQuery-UI -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2021-41182
CVE-2021-41183 - jQuery-UI -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/cve-2021-41183
CVE-2021-41184 - jQuery-UI -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2021-41184
CVE-2022-31160 - jQuery UI -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2022-31160. Upgraded to 2.1.4 already in 2.5.0
CVE-2018-1999024 - MathJax - https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2018-1999024
CVE-2022-29238 - Jupyter Notebook is a web-based notebook environment for interactive computing. Prior to version 6.4.12, authenticated requests to the notebook server with `ContentsManager.allow_hidden = False- https://nvd.nist.gov/vuln/detail/CVE-2022-29238 - medium - no patched versions
